Sharing a few concept pictures for a Windows 10 composable shell adapting to mobile dimensions.

Action center would be accessed through a swipe left, apps through swipe right or the Windows key when on start screen.

Also combined task view, one-handed-mode and split screen functionality with double tap on new app launching split screen with two open apps. One tap changes app and no action results in one-handed-mode.
